Elevate Your Everyday Emotional IQ
Emotional intelligence plays a pivotal role in nurturing meaningful interactions and building sustainable connections. Follow this step-by-step guide to incorporate practical strategies into your daily routine and experience enhanced relational success.
- Identify Your Emotions: Begin by acknowledging your feelings. Take a few minutes each day to jot down what you’re experiencing. This self-awareness is the foundation for meaningful progress.
- Listen Actively: During conversations, focus on truly hearing the other person. Practice reflective listening by summarizing their points in your own words to ensure clarity and trust.
- Develop Empathy: Step into the shoes of others. Ask yourself how someone might be feeling in a given situation. This can help cultivate deeper understanding and stronger bonds.
- Practice Mindful Responses: Instead of reacting immediately, take a pause. Count to three and consider your words carefully before responding, keeping the conversation respectful and constructive.
- Reflect and Adjust: At the end of the day, reflect on your interactions. Note which strategies made a difference and adjust your approach accordingly.

What exactly is emotional intelligence in relationships?
Emotional intelligence is the ability to recognize, understand, and manage your own emotions while responding effectively to the feelings of others. It plays a key role in nurturing trust and empathy, which are fundamental components of any strong relationship.
How does emotional intelligence improve communication?
Improved emotional intelligence leads to clearer, more compassionate dialogue. It helps individuals steer conversations away from conflicts by actively listening and addressing underlying emotional needs. This means: • Enhancing active listening skills • Fostering honest exchanges • Promoting mutual respect

7 Practical Exercises to Enhance Emotional Intelligence
- Reflective Journaling Spend a few minutes each day writing down your thoughts and feelings. This practice helps you uncover emotional patterns and better understand your reactions during challenging moments.
- Mindful Breathing Techniques Practice deep breathing exercises to center yourself when emotions run high. This method not only reduces immediate stress but also builds long-term resilience to emotional upheavals.
- Active Listening Drill Engage in conversations where you focus solely on the speaker’s words and tone. This exercise sharpens your ability to empathize and respond thoughtfully, fostering clearer communication.
- Empathy Role-Playing Simulate real-life scenarios with a friend or partner. Practice stepping into each other’s shoes to explore different perspectives and deepen mutual understanding.
- Emotional Check-Ins Set aside time throughout the day to assess your mood. This habit creates awareness around shifting emotions and improves your capacity to manage them.
- Constructive Self-Feedback After interactions, evaluate your emotional responses. This self-assessment provides valuable insights for future relationship improvements.
